Mars released its 2025 Sustainable in a Generation Report, detailing progress against sustainability commitments while announcing that all U.S. operations now operate on 100% renewable electricity. The milestone reflects coordinated operational decarbonization aligned with broader value chain emissions reductions achieved despite growing the business by approximately 75% since the 2015 baseline.
The company achieved a 42.6% reduction in Scope 1 and 2 greenhouse gas emissions against a 2015 baseline, combined with 6.4% reduction in absolute value chain emissions in 2025 — the company’s largest single-year reduction. The cumulative progress represents 16.9% absolute emissions reduction against the 2015 baseline while expanding business operations.

Renewables Acceleration program extends beyond operations
Mars is driving energy security through its Renewables Acceleration (RAcc) program, an innovative strategy launched in 2025 designed to extend renewable electricity beyond direct operations into broader value chains. By 2030, the program could reduce emissions by approximately 3 million tonnes — roughly 10% of the company’s 2025 footprint.
The latest U.S. RAcc contract with Enel North America supports three new solar projects in Texas expected to generate approximately 1.80 terawatt-hours of renewable electricity annually, serving both Mars operations and its suppliers. Wind and solar projects generate renewable energy certificates equivalent to the amount of electricity used in the company’s direct U.S. operations.
The value chain approach recognizes that Scope 3 emissions — encompassing suppliers, distribution, and customer operations — typically represent the largest emissions category for food manufacturers. Extending renewable energy access to suppliers creates coordinated decarbonization across interconnected operations.
Climate-smart agriculture expansion
Mars expanded its climate-smart agriculture portfolio to approximately 77 projects across 26 countries and 12 crops, addressing agricultural production emissions representing the largest Scope 3 component for food companies.
Protect the Peanut involves approximately $5.2 million in investments over five years toward crop resilience, developing drought- and disease-resistant peanut varieties supporting farmers adapting to unpredictable weather events. Raising Rice Right commits $20 million between 2020 and 2030 to scale climate-smart agriculture in rice production, supporting farmer training and strengthening industry collaboration.
Mars partnered with PepsiCo and ADM to launch a regenerative agriculture program in Poland, supporting 24 farmers adopting sustainable practices across more than 5,450 hectares. Mars supports regenerative wheat across 3,450 hectares for WHISKAS® and PEDIGREE® brands, improving soil health, enhancing biodiversity, and strengthening climate resilience.
Capital commitments for manufacturing decarbonization
Mars announced significant investments in 2025 to strengthen manufacturing infrastructure and supply chain decarbonization. The company plans to invest approximately $2 billion in U.S.-based manufacturing and €1 billion in European Union operations by end of 2026, enabling operational upgrades supporting emissions reduction.
The company established the Mars Sustainability Investment Fund with a total capital commitment of up to $250 million and created the Mars Impact Fund to complement existing sustainability and philanthropic efforts.
